Etymology[edit]

green +‎ hood

Noun[edit]

greenhood (plural greenhoods)

  1. Any of the genus Pterostylis of orchids of Australasia and the southwest Pacific. [from 20th c.]
    • 2018, Bruce Pascoe, Dark Emu, Scribe, published 2020, page 24:
      Gott found that after harvesting the greenhoods, 75 per cent of the pre-harvest density was restored within fourteen months.
